Renata Watene provided a keynote presentation at the prestigious National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ander Eye Health Conference, which was held in May 2023 in Dharug Country, Parramatta, based on her renowned work in indigenous eye health in Aotearoa. Renata is the first international keynote speaker at the conference.

Renata’s presentation “Indigenous Voice from Aotearoa – A kōrero about what we can learn from one another” captivated the audience of over 240 delegates as she looked at similarities and differences between Aboriginal & Torres Strait Islander and Māori cultures, and explored essential topics such as Te Tiriti and Renata’s role in New Zealand, Indigenous Leadership, Cultural Awareness and Responsiveness, Elevating Indigenous Voice, and Engagement with the Community.

Renata’s expertise in indigenous health complemented the conference’s objectives regarding learning from our indigenous neighbours, fostering dialogue and initiatives to promote equitable outcomes for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ander communities.
